What is ADHD?
ADHD is defined by persistent pat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ity that disrupt operating or advancement. Signs typically appear in youth but can persist into adulthood. Here’s a breakdown of the main symptoms:
Symptom Category
DescriptionInattention
Problem sustaining attention, following through on tasks, and arranging activities.Hyperactivity
Extreme fidgeting, restlessness, and talking exceedingly.Impulsivity
Disrupting others, trouble waiting on one’s turn, and acting without believing.The Importance of an ADHD Assessment
A detailed assessment is important for an accurate diagnosis of ADHD, which can result in reliable intervention and management methods. Private assessments permit an individualized approach, lowering waiting times typically connected with public health care services.
Advantages of Private Assessments
- Lowered Waiting Time: Private assessments normally have a much shorter wait period compared to NHS services.
- Customized Experience: Individuals may experience a more tailored assessment process that deals with their specific requirements and issues.
- Upgraded Diagnostic Tools: Private centers often utilize the newest diagnostic requirements and tools to ensure precise assessments.
- Privacy: Those looking for a diagnosis may appreciate the privacy used by private services.
- Continuous Support: Many private clinics offer follow-up services, including treatment and continuous assessments.
The Assessment Process
The private ADHD assessment process typically includes several actions designed to adequately evaluate an individual’s attributes and behaviors related to ADHD. Below is a normal overview of what to expect during a private assessment in Leeds.
Action
DescriptionInitial Consultation
A preliminary meeting to discuss signs, medical history, and referral to the appropriate professional.Surveys
Individuals might be asked to finish standardized questionnaires to much better comprehend their signs and habits.Clinical Interview
A structured interview with a certified expert to go over experiences, difficulties, and household history.Extra Testing
Cognitive assessments or behavioral evaluations might be administered to assess executive function and attention levels.Feedback Session
